Giacomo Balla quotes
-
“We shall find the abstract equivalent for all forms & elements in the universe, then we shall combine them in sculptural constructions according to the mood of our inspiration.”
-- Giacomo Balla -
“And we must invent dynamic designs to go with them and express them in equally dynamic shapes: triangles, cones, spirals, ellipses, circles, etc.”
-- Giacomo Balla -
“Indeed, all things move, all things run, all things are rapidly changing. A profile is never motionless before our eyes, but it constantly appears and disappears. On account of the persistency of an image upon the retina, moving objects constantly multiply themselves; their form changes like rapid vibrations, in their mad career. Thus a running horse has not four legs, but twenty, and their movements are triangular.”
-- Giacomo Balla -
“They did not want anything to do with me in Paris and they were right: they have gone much further than I, but I will work and I too will progress.”
-- Giacomo Balla -
